Tummy Tuck vs Liposuction: Which Is Right for You?

If you have loose skin, muscle separation, or post-pregnancy changes, a tummy tuck (abdominoplasty) is usually the better option. If your concern is stubborn fat deposits with good skin elasticity, liposuction is more suitable. In many cases, a combination of both procedures delivers the best results.

Introduction

When it comes to achieving a flatter, more contoured abdomen, many people in India find themselves confused between tummy tuck and liposuction. Both procedures are popular for body contouring, especially among individuals in Delhi NCR and urban India who are looking to improve their appearance and confidence.

However, these treatments are not interchangeable. They serve different purposes, target different concerns, and deliver different results. Understanding the difference between tummy tuck and liposuction is essential before making a decision.

What is a Tummy Tuck (Abdominoplasty)?

A tummy tuck, medically known as abdominoplasty, is a surgical procedure designed to remove excess skin and fat from the abdomen while tightening weakened or separated abdominal muscles.

How the Procedure Works

The surgeon makes an incision along the lower abdomen, removes excess skin and fat, and tightens the abdominal wall muscles. The remaining skin is repositioned to create a smoother, firmer appearance.

Benefits of Tummy Tuck

Removes loose, sagging skin
Tightens abdominal muscles
Improves body contour significantly
Helps after pregnancy or major weight loss

Who is a Good Candidate?

You may benefit from a tummy tuck if you:

Have loose or hanging abdominal skin
Experienced pregnancy-related changes
Lost significant weight
Have weak or separated abdominal muscles
Are close to your ideal weight

What is Liposuction?

Liposuction is a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ure that removes localized fat deposits from specific areas of the body, including the abdomen.

How the Procedure Works

A thin tube (cannula) is inserted through small incisions to suction out excess fat. Advanced techniques make the procedure safer and more precise.

Benefits of Liposuction

  • Targets stubborn fat resistant to diet and exercise
  • Quick recovery time
  • Minimal scarring
  • Improves body contour

Who is a Good Candidate?

Liposuction is ideal if you:

  • Have good skin elasticity
  • Are near your ideal body weight
  • Have localized fat pockets
  • Do not have significant loose skin

Key Differences Between Tummy Tuck and Liposuction

1. Fat Removal vs Skin Tightening

  • Liposuction focuses only on fat removal
  • Tummy tuck removes fat and tightens skin and muscles

2. Recovery Time

  • Liposuction: Faster recovery (about 1 week)
  • Tummy tuck: Longer recovery (2–4 weeks)

3. Results

  • Liposuction: Subtle contour improvement
  • Tummy tuck: Dramatic transformation

4. Scarring

  • Liposuction: Tiny scars
  • Tummy tuck: Larger but strategically placed scar

Which Procedure is Right for You?

Choosing the best procedure for belly fat removal depends on your body type, goals, and skin condition.

Choose Tummy Tuck If:

  • You have loose or excess skin
  • Your abdominal muscles are weakened
  • You want a flatter, tighter abdomen

Choose Liposuction If:

  • You only have stubborn fat
  • Your skin is firm and elastic
  • You want minimal downtime

Real-Life Scenarios

Post-Pregnancy Mothers:
Often benefit more from a tummy tuck due to loose skin and muscle separation.

Weight Loss Patients:
After significant weight loss, excess skin is common—making tummy tuck a better choice.

Young Individuals with Stubborn Fat:
Liposuction is usually sufficient if skin elasticity is good.

Cost Comparison in India

Cost is a major factor for patients in India.

Tummy Tuck Cost in India

  • ₹1.5 lakh to ₹3.5 lakh
  • Depends on complexity, surgeon expertise, and facility

Liposuction Cost in India

  • ₹80,000 to ₹2.5 lakh
  • Varies based on treatment area and technique

In cities like Gurgaon and Delhi NCR, pricing may be slightly higher due to advanced facilities and experienced surgeons.

Can You Combine Both Procedures?

Yes, many patients benefit from a combination of tummy tuck and liposuction.

This approach allows:

  • Removal of stubborn fat
  • Tightening of loose skin
  • Enhanced body contour

It is often recommended for individuals seeking a complete abdominal transformation.

Recovery and Results Timeline

Liposuction Recovery

  • Back to work: 3–7 days
  • Swelling reduces: 2–4 weeks
  • Final results: 2–3 months

Tummy Tuck Recovery

  • Back to work: 2–3 weeks
  • Full recovery: 4–6 weeks
  • Final results: 3–6 months

Risks and Safety Considerations

Both procedures are generally safe when performed by an experienced surgeon, but like any surgery, they carry risks.

Possible Risks

  • Infection
  • Swelling or bruising
  • Scarring
  • Temporary numbness

Choosing a qualified surgeon and following post-operative care instructions significantly reduces risks.

FAQ About Tummy Tuck & Liposuction

Which is better: tummy tuck or liposuction?

Neither is universally better. Tummy tuck is ideal for loose skin and muscle repair, while liposuction is best for fat removal.

Is liposuction enough for loose skin?

No, liposuction does not effectively tighten loose skin. A tummy tuck is more suitable in such cases.

How painful is a tummy tuck?

Mild to moderate discomfort is expected, especially in the first few days, but it is manageable with medication.

What is the recovery time?

Liposuction takes about 1 week, while tummy tuck recovery can take 2–4 weeks.

Are results permanent?

Yes, results are long-lasting if you maintain a stable weight and healthy lifestyle.

Can I combine tummy tuck and liposuction?

Yes, combining both procedures often gives the best results for overall contouring.
